SUBJECT DISCIPLINES AT THE JUNIOR HIGH SCHOOL

The junior High School offers ten (10) subjects which prepare learners for the internal examinations as well as the yearly Basic Education Certificate Examination (BECE) by West Africa Examination Council (WAEC). The ten-subject disciplines are:

  • English Language
  • Mathematics
  • Integrated Science
  • Social Studies
  • Religious and Moral Education
  • Information Communication and Technology
  • French
  • Ghanaian Language and Culture (Asante Twi option)
  • BDT- Home Economics
  • BDT- Pre-Technical Skills
  • Creative Arts and Design (CAD)
  • Career Technology
  • Physical Health and Education (PHE)

Success Story of the Junior High School

The Junior High School has an outstanding track record in BECE. Since year 2008, the school has choked 100% SUCCESS in all her BECE to date. At least 70% of our candidates who sit for the BECE on the average make nine ones in all the subjects, a phenomenal achievement which cannot be contested due to the excellent teaching input of our teachers and the uncontrollable learning spirit of our learners.

Our learners get placement into all the grade A second cycle institutions in the country. Among the schools are: Wesley Girls, Aburi Girls, St. Louis Girls, St. Roses, Holy Child, St. Mary’s, Presby Boys (PRESEC), Mfantsipim, Adisadel College, Prempeh College, St. Peters, etc.
